On the evening of the 25th of  April 2024, the 30th anniversary of Cívis Ház Zrt. (Cívis House PLC) held a public press conference entitled “We preserve value, we create value!” at the Csokonai Forum Simor Ottó Orfeum. At the same time, the professional and public prizes of the “Cívis Host  of the Year” competition were awarded.

At the ceremony, in the presence of the former leaders of Cívis Ház Zrt., the founders and current partners, the management and journalists, Mayor of Debrecen László Papp first welcomed the participants. 

The Mayor highlighted that after the regime change, the Cívis Ház  was established as a unique initiative in the country to preserve the city’s assets. He stressed that Debrecen is still one of the few cities with a significant real estate asset in terms of urban strategy. He pointed out that the county capital has a number of landmark buildings that are fundamental to the image, townscape and atmosphere of Debrecen. He also stressed that Cívis Ház Zrt. in addition to the utilisation and preservation of Debrecen’s properties, the company also places great emphasis on their enrichment. At the same time, the company carries out exemplary value-preserving and value-saving activities, while continuously cooperating with Debrecen’s chief architect and city protection organisations.

“Success is not decisive, failure is not fatal: it’s the courage to go on that counts.” With this quote from Churchill, CEO of Cívis Ház Zrt. Edit Erdei began her welcome speech. On the occasion of the 30th anniversary, she said that the last five years had been about crisis management, maintaining tenant confidence, managing challenges and property development. 

“The sight of a completely empty Piac Street during the pandemic burned into me for life. That was the lowest point. We are proud that despite all the difficulties, we have maintained the loyalty of the tenants, the stability of the company, the assets entrusted to us and the trust of the owner,” she said. She added that over the past five years, dividends transferred to the owner amounted to 4.2 billion forints, with some half a billion forints of revenue foregone to support tenants. “This is a very outstanding performance in terms of our 30 years of operation. With this, Cívis Ház Zrt. has met all external challenges and internal expectations,“ Edit Erdei emphasised.

The CEO of Cívis Ház Zrt. then presented a certificate of appreciation to the company’s 30-year tenant, the Managing Director of the Northeastern Hungary Region of OTP Bank Nyrt. József Barkó.

On the occasion of its 30th anniversary, Cívis Ház Zrt. supported the development of the diverse gastronomy of Debrecen and its region with the “Cívis Host of the Year” call for applications, while also placing great emphasis on its three decades of uninterrupted partnership and constructive professional cooperation. The catering venues in the city centre are a fundamental part of Debrecen’s atmosphere and sense of life. In challenging  times of the past few years, these places have stood their ground in an extraordinary way and have made a significant contribution to Debrecen’s vibrant and attractive image.

The award of the “Cívis Host of the Year” was preceded by a test run by a panel of professionals and public figures. The jury was chaired by  editor-in-chief of Elle Decoration and curator of Budapest Design Week Judit Osvárt, and chef and Bocuse d’Or Lifetime Achievement Award winner of Dining Guide Lajos Bíró.

A total of 13 tenants applied for the “Host  of the Year” competition: Altin Pizza Ristorante Debrecen (Széchenyi Street 1), Borterasz Restaurant (Piac Street 19), Bonita Bisztró (Piac Street 21), Café Frei Debrecen Főtér (Rózsa u. 1) .), Ikon Restaurant (Piac Street 23), Maszek Street bar (Simonffy Street 2/A), Panificio il Basilico (Piac Street  20), Pizza, Kávé, Világbéke (Csapó Street 2), Station Bowling (Petőfi tér 10.), Stühmer (Debrecen Brand Shop, Sweet Shop and Cremeria – Piac Street 32), The Macaron Bites (Piac Street 43), Once upon a time café (Piac Street 16) Wellington Coffee & Pie (Piac Street 39).

The title of “Cívis Host of the Year” is represented by a bronze travelling award created on Gyula Betlen’s 1911 work “Women Holding the Globe. The work in a dignified way advertises the outstanding performance of the winning restaurant  for one year.

The original work adorns the building on Iparkamara Street, the headquarters of Cívis Ház Zrt.  The bronze sculpture group on the dome, a group of graceful female figures holding a globe, can be seen from several points in the city and is a dominant symbol of Petőfi Square. This year’s “Civic Host of the Year” award goes to the 13-year-old Ikon Restaurant Debrecen. Chef of Ikon Debrecen Ádám Thür accepted the award on behalf of the restaurant.

Besides the professional award, Cívis Ház Zrt. also invited the public to vote for the “Cívis Restaurateur of the Year”, so the guests directly contributed with their votes to the public award for the “Cívis Restaurateur of the Year”. A record number of people voted for the 13 restaurants on Dehir.hu in just one week, with thousands of votes cast for each of the 13 restaurants. The public awarded the “Civic Restaurateur of the Year” prize to The Macaron Bites, a restaurant run by a young couple, as the business at 43 Market Street received the most valid votes. The award was presented to the owners, Judit and Csaba Papp-Pajti Papp.

An important condition was that a vote from one IP address and one email address counted as one valid vote. Out of a total of 1980 valid votes, one lucky winner received a voucher worth HUF 50,000 from Cívis Ház Zrt. to spend this year at the public prize-winning restaurant. The winner, who was drawn at the ceremony, will be informed by a separate letter from Cívis Ház Zrt.

The winning restaurants will be awarded the title for one year.
